§ 4 — Filing of applications; records; inspection

Massachusetts·Part I ADMINISTRATION OF THE GOVERNMENT·Title XV REGULATION OF TRADE·Ch. 101 TRANSIENT VENDORS, HAWKERS AND PEDLERS
Section 4. The deputy director shall keep on file all applications for such licenses and a record of all licenses issued thereon. All files and records of the deputy director and of the respective town clerks shall be in convenient form and open to public inspection.
